Output de8e934f1b7bc65d14c4a064133ebb6f3d5e737bec97371bb355dc7a16b18373:5

value
1066000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3a8792fb7db8334a57fc3326ff26703c99ffc43 OP_EQUAL
address
3GcMtYjyQxHHPvg6zu1B9HB7fxPetYZXbV
transaction
de8e934f1b7bc65d14c4a064133ebb6f3d5e737bec97371bb355dc7a16b18373
spent
true